Abstract

Embodiments of the invention provide an electronic system for generating secret information comprising a physically unclonable function (PUF) circuit, and the PUF circuit is configured to provide a difference between two values of a physical variable of the PUF in response to a challenge applied to the PUF circuit. The system is configured to apply a set of challenges during an enrolment phase, and measure the physical variable difference provided by the PUF in response to each challenge. The system further comprises: a helper data generator (2) configured to generate helper data comprising aset of bits, a bit of the helper data is generated in association with each applied challenge, the helper data generator is configured to generate each helper data bit from the physical variable difference provided by the PUF in response to the application of the associated challenge, and the system further comprises a secret information generator (3) for extracting secret information from the helper data.

technical field [0001] The present invention relates generally to the field of data and device security, and in particular to methods and devices for generating secret information from physically unclonable functions (PUFs). Background technique [0002] PUFs are increasingly used in many electronic devices that contain secret data, to enhance security and to make such devices resistant to attacks on the device. Different types of attacks can be directed externally at electronic devices in an attempt to access such data, such as side-channel attacks, electromigration (such as power consumption, electromagnetic radiation, duration of operation, etc.), imaging, fault injection, etc. [0003] PUFs are used in many applications such as identification, authentication and key generation.
